Summer may be coming to an end, but Troll for Trout will keep it alive at Weatherwax Hall on Saturday, September 21, 2024 for the first Music on Tap concert of the season. Their music captures the best of summer—days by the lake, evenings around the campfire, and moments spent with friends in the great outdoors.

Troll for Trout’s folk-rock tunes and easygoing lyrics will transport you back to those simple summer days we all love. Whether you’re dreaming of your next camping trip or just want to hold on to that summer feeling a little longer, this concert will take you there.

“Troll for Trout delivers easy-going, fun tunes that remind us to unplug, unwind, and savor the good things in life.” said Colleen Monahan, the Music on Tap Coordinator at Jackson Symphony Orchestra. “Their music is all about embracing the moment and having a great time.”
